Job description

Job Classification

Product Management - Product Management

The Product Manager supporting the Growth Initiatives P&L within the Individual Retirement Strategies Product organization will play a key role in optimizing profitability for the expanding portfolio of Growth solutions. Through evaluating business metrics and collaborating with cross‑functional partners, the Product Manager will monitor profitability drivers and competitive markets and evaluate opportunities to enhance enterprise value.

Primary Responsibilities
  • Monitor emerging business results, market insights, and changes to the economic and regulatory environments
  • Partner with Pricing to understand evolving changes in product pricing inputs and assumptions and their influence on product economics
  • Collaborate across the business system to manage all aspects of the P&L, proactively managing the economics of new and inforce business to maximize value generation and manage risk
  • Maintain awareness of competitor rates and relative positioning of products in the Growth portfolio
  • Manage relationships with key stakeholders on the Future Growth Initiatives team to share insights and gather feedback on proposed rate action
  • Support RFP / RFI response efforts as well as the development of pitch decks, term sheets, and other materials used in cultivating Future Growth pipeline opportunities
  • Partner with the Individual Retirement Strategies Product Development team to evaluate the viability of prioritized innovation initiatives to define the Growth Initiatives product roadmap
  • Leverage the empowered business model to execute upon the Growth Initiatives product roadmap through the Product Development, Product Support, and Product Implementation teams
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ent experience
  • 5+ years of experience in annuities, insurance, or retirement solutions
  • FINRA Series 6 or 7 license preferred
  • Strong financial and business acumen
  • Strong analytical skills, preferably with advanced knowledge of Microsoft Excel
  • Exceptional collaboration skills and ability to partner with a wide variety of other functions and levels, including Sales, Operations, IT, Control functions, Investment Management, Marketing, and Actuarial functions
  • Exceptional verbal and written communication/presentation skills
  • Approaches work with intellectual curiosity
  • Self‑motivated, proactive, and able to work independently or as part of a team
  • Highly organized and adept at handling multiple, changing priorities
  • Skilled at resolving conflict and negotiating effectively and tactfully
